Kim Eun-jae (Korean: 김은재; born December 6, 1991), also known by her stage name Ejae (stylized in all caps), is a South Korean and American singer-songwriter and record producer. She is known for her work with Red Velvet, Aespa, Twice, Nmixx, Le Sserafim, Kep1er, Billlie, Kard, and other South Korean artists. She is also known for providing the singing voice of the character Rumi in the 2025 film KPop Demon Hunters, as well as writing several of the songs on its soundtrack. "Golden", one of the songs she performed and co-wrote for the film, topped the Billboard Hot 100 as well as in several other countries.
